About This Property

Hondo Gardens comprises 32 low-income residential units in Hondo, TX, featuring 28 one-bedroom and 4 two-bedroom apartments. The property serves families, elderly residents, disabled individuals, and formerly homeless populations. Units are financed through 4% Low-Income Housing Tax Credits.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average rent for affordable housing in Hondo, TX?+

The Fair Market Rent (FMR) for Medina County, TX is: $834 (Studio), $866 (1BR), $1138 (2BR), $1513 (3BR), $1516 (4BR). Actual rent at subsidized properties like Hondo Gardens is typically 30% of household income or less.

What size apartments are available at Hondo Gardens?+

Hondo Gardens offers the following unit types: 28 One-Bedroom, 4 Two-Bedroom units, for a total of 32 units.

What are the income limits for affordable housing in Medina County, TX?+

For a 4-person household in Medina County, TX, the income limits are: Extremely Low Income (30% AMI): $26,500, Very Low Income (50% AMI): $38,350, Low Income (80% AMI): $61,350. These limits are set by HUD and updated annually.
